Plantonix Coco Coir: Sustainable Moisture Sponge

Coco coir serves as an exceptional alternative to peat, offering a neutral pH and superior re-wetting capabilities. When dried out completely, some media become hydrophobic and resist water, but high-quality coir rehydrates readily, ensuring consistent moisture delivery to root zones. It provides excellent aeration, preventing the compaction that often suffocates roots in cheaper potting blends.

Espoma Vermiculite: For Water & Nutrient Hold

Vermiculite is a mineral amendment that expands when heated, creating a microscopic, sponge-like structure. Unlike organic matter that breaks down over time, vermiculite maintains its physical structure, holding both water and essential nutrients near the roots. It is the ideal “insurance policy” for pots that tend to drain too quickly.

Wakefield BioChar: A Long-Term Soil Investment

Biochar is a specialized, porous carbon material that acts as a permanent moisture and nutrient reservoir. Once incorporated into the potting mix, it does not decompose like peat or coir, meaning it continues to function as a soil conditioner for years. Its high surface area creates a habitat for beneficial microbes, which in turn improves overall plant vigor.

Choosing Components for Your Specific Plants

  • For Seed Starting: Prioritize coco coir or peat moss for their fine texture and uniform moisture.
  • For Heavy Feeders (Tomatoes, Peppers): Use a blend of compost and vermiculite to manage high water and nutrient demands.
  • For Long-Term Containers: Incorporate biochar to ensure permanent moisture storage.
  • For Drought-Sensitive Crops: Ensure a significant portion of the mix includes castings or compost to improve structural water holding.

DIY Potting Mix Recipes for Thirsty Plants

A foundational mix for high-thirst containers consists of 40% coco coir, 30% quality compost, 20% vermiculite, and 10% worm castings. This ratio provides the necessary sponge-like retention, the structural support, and the ongoing fertility required for a vigorous harvest. Adjust by adding more vermiculite if the containers remain under direct, intense sun for most of the day.

For a budget-conscious, long-term mix, combine 50% peat moss, 30% aged compost, and 20% biochar. This setup creates a reservoir-heavy environment that reduces the frequency of irrigation while keeping the soil biology active. Always ensure ingredients are thoroughly moistened before planting to avoid the initial “dry-out” phase common with new mixes.

Peat Moss vs. Coco Coir: Which One to Use?

Peat moss is acidic, which can be an advantage for blueberries or rhododendrons, but it may require pH adjustment for general vegetable crops. Coco coir is naturally closer to neutral, making it more versatile for a wide range of plants without additional lime. Peat moss is generally more affordable, while coco coir is easier to hydrate after it has dried out.

If the farming operation relies on simplicity and avoiding complex chemical corrections, coco coir is the superior choice. If the budget is the primary constraint and the farmer is willing to manage moisture carefully, peat moss remains perfectly capable. Choose based on the specific crop and the willingness to monitor pH levels.

How to Re-Amend Last Season’s Potting Soil

Do not discard last season’s soil; it is a valuable resource that can be rejuvenated with the right amendments. Remove large roots, then mix in a fresh batch of worm castings and a small amount of biochar to refresh the biological and structural capacity. If the soil has become compacted, add a light amount of fresh vermiculite to restore proper drainage and aeration.

By re-amending, the cost per pot drops significantly while the soil quality often improves over time. This approach mimics the principles of regenerative agriculture on a small scale, turning waste into a high-performance growing medium.
